COKE SUPPORTS CLIMATE CHANGE ACTION THROUGH VISION 2020
Celebrities, business leaders, environmentalists, politicians and school children around the world have been communicating their hopes for life on earth by 2020 as part of a new campaign called 2020 Vision.
The campaign, launched by Planet Positive, an international environmental mark for a better way of living, aims to reposition climate change as an opportunity to create a better way of living by presenting positive yet realistic views of a low carbon world.

Planet Positive
Planet Positive is an international environmental mark that signifies that you are actively reducing your carbon emissions. Anyone can be Planet Positive. Whether you are business, a product or a person you can be certified Planet Positive. The mark is based on a 4-step process of Measure, Reduce, Act and Report as laid out in the independently certified Planet Positive Protocol.
Planet Positive is however more than a certification. We are a community with a positive view on creating a better way of living by tackling climate change. Emphasising the positive opportunities inherent within a more sustainable lifestyle, Planet Positive is committed to the active engagement with a better future.
To this end, the Planet Positive Foundation has set up the 2020 Vision campaign. Aiming to collect over 200 video statements from leading scientific experts, international business leaders, politicians and celebrities, the 2020 Vision campaign seeks to inspire confidence and optimism in a public which is increasingly confronted by negativity and pessimism. With participants ranging from Nick Clegg, Lord Stern and Dr Rajendra Pachauri to school children, 2020 Vision is everyone’s future.
